At HSC Hong Kong, leaders from BlackRock, HSBC, and Normal Chartered explored how tokenization, regulation, and infrastructure are reshaping finance and accelerating the shift to on-chain markets.

On April 23, HSC Asset Administration in Hong Kong introduced collectively business leaders to look at the evolving panorama of cryptocurrency and institutional finance.
One of many key panel discussions, titled “The Way forward for Monetary Establishments,” explored how conventional monetary gamers are adapting their enterprise fashions and infrastructure to compete in an more and more on-chain world.
Moderated by Sangmi Cha, Asia Equities Reporter at Bloomberg, the panel featured Barton Lui, Director of World Product Options at BlackRock; Allan Music, Head of Knowledge & Digital for Financing & Securities Providers at Normal Chartered Financial institution; Joseph Chalom, CEO of Sharplink; Don Ng, Director of Digital Belongings at China Asset Administration; and Nimesh Panchal, Senior Product Supervisor for World Fee Options at HSBC, who shared insights on how establishments are navigating this transition.
Capital Reallocation and the Finish of Outdated Market Frictions
The panel opened with a transparent sense {that a} main monetary shift is already underway. Throughout conventional markets and digital belongings, audio system agreed that capital is being pushed to rethink the place it sits, how briskly it strikes, and which infrastructure can help it. Geopolitical pressure, regulatory change, and the boundaries of previous settlement programs have been all cited as forces accelerating this reallocation. What as soon as moved solely via intermediaries, throughout restricted market hours and with prolonged settlement cycles, is now being reimagined in a world of 24/7 markets, stablecoins, and tokenized belongings.
The panel’s strongest shared perception was that this isn’t only a crypto story. It’s a broader restructuring of economic rails. The dialogue repeatedly returned to at least one level: the previous assumptions round buying and selling hours, settlement delays, and market entry not match the tempo of recent capital.
From Experimentation to Implementation
A serious theme was the business’s transition from experimentation to execution. A number of audio system described the previous couple of years as a interval when establishments have been nonetheless testing tokenization via pilots, fractionalization, and small-scale digital asset initiatives. That part, they argued, was necessary however incomplete. In the present day, the dialog has shifted from “ought to we do that?” to “how ought to we do that correctly?”
That change in perspective displays a extra mature market. Establishments are not treating digital belongings as a facet challenge or speculative novelty. As a substitute, they’re asking how tokenization can match into actual product design, consumer service, and controlled operations. Hong Kong’s regulatory progress, particularly latest developments round secondary buying and selling and stablecoins, was seen as an necessary sign that the market is shifting nearer to sensible adoption.
Why TradFi and DeFi Carry Totally different Strengths
The panel additionally explored the rising convergence between decentralized finance and conventional finance. Somewhat than framing the 2 as enemies, audio system described them as having completely different worth propositions. DeFi brings velocity, experimentation, and recent concepts. Conventional establishments carry scale, belief, compliance, and consumer safety.
That distinction mattered. Massive establishments have been described as shifting extra fastidiously not as a result of they’re slower by nature, however as a result of they carry duties that DeFi-native gamers usually don’t. Defending purchasers, complying with regulation, and sustaining reputational belief have been introduced as non-negotiable. On the similar time, the audio system acknowledged that DeFi’s improvements are influencing how banks and asset managers take into consideration product design and consumer expertise. The long run, they advised, might be much less about two separate worlds and extra about convergence right into a shared ecosystem.
What Will Tokenize First
When the dialog turned to which asset lessons are probably to maneuver on chain first, cash-like devices got here out clearly forward. Stablecoins, cash market funds, and tokenized deposits have been described as the plain start line as a result of they already resemble the core logic of tokenization: velocity, transparency, and environment friendly motion of worth. One speaker famous that tokenized cash market funds are particularly helpful as yield-bearing collateral, a use case already acquainted in DeFi.
Bonds have been recognized as one other seemingly frontier, although with extra complexity. Not like money, bonds are sometimes buy-and-hold devices, so the promised liquidity advantages could also be much less dramatic. Nonetheless, tokenized bonds have been framed as a part of the broader shift towards extra environment friendly market infrastructure. The panel was united within the view that tokenization succeeds greatest when it improves one thing the market already needs, relatively than forcing a very new habits.
Liquidity, Not Know-how, because the Actual Bottleneck
One of the pointed disagreements centered on the most important barrier to tokenizing all the things. For some audio system, the reply was liquidity. Tokenization could make any asset technically tradable, however that doesn’t imply there might be patrons, market makers, or significant quantity. Liquidity, they argued, will seemingly want to return first from conventional belongings and establishments earlier than tokenized markets can scale on their very own.
Others added a associated however barely completely different concern: money leg readiness. The asset facet could already be ready, they argued, but when the fee facet stays trapped in legacy rails, the total promise of tokenization can’t be realized. This was particularly related in Hong Kong, the place latest strikes towards regulated stablecoins have been seen as essential as a result of they might lastly make the money facet of the transaction totally on chain.
Regulation, Coexistence, and the Geopolitical Race
The panel repeatedly returned to regulation because the important enabler. Readability on securities standing, settlement, custody, and cross-border guidelines was seen as the muse for institutional adoption. However regulation was additionally mentioned in geopolitical phrases. Audio system warned that stablecoins, particularly dollar-denominated ones, are reshaping world finance and creating anxiousness in jurisdictions that don’t wish to lose financial affect. This made the rise of local-currency stablecoins and digital hubs in Asia a part of a a lot bigger strategic race.
Regardless of these issues, the panel didn’t see digital belongings changing conventional finance. As a substitute, they described a way forward for coexistence. Current programs reminiscent of banks, fee rails, and custodians won’t vanish. Somewhat, tokenization and digital belongings will steadily sit beside them, then merge into them, till the expertise turns into invisible to most customers.
AI, Danger, and the Subsequent Inflection Level
The ultimate theme centered on AI’s rising position within the digital asset ecosystem. Audio system noticed clear upside in utilizing AI for anomaly detection, screening, and code evaluation, particularly in programs that should function in actual time. However in addition they warned that AI introduces a brand new sort of systemic concern: legacy code and fragile infrastructure could now be uncovered sooner than establishments can repair them. One speaker known as this essentially the most worrying near-term danger, arguing that AI is already able to find bugs and vulnerabilities in essential monetary programs.
The closing message of the panel was that the subsequent main inflection level won’t come from a single invention, however from the mixture of regulation, liquidity, interoperability, and higher infrastructure. The instruments have gotten accessible. The problem now could be making all the system work collectively.
